    Practice is Dave’s way of being. His practice? Irrepressible Teaching, before, during, and after the 50+ years he was a professor. His subject? You; and why your practice matters to him, to everyone, and, of course, to you.

    His medium - wherever and to whomever digital takes him.

    Accordingly, his new digital-first book with the late, highly regarded Leadership thinker Peter B. Vaill, is titled: Practice as a Way of Being: Peter Vaill’s Conjectures on Why Your Practice Matters.

    “Irrepressible” because six years ago, Dr. David Fearon, Emeritus Professor of Management & Organizational Behavior, Central Connecticut State University, capped off 55 years as a successful Management Educator, practicing leadership in how he taught and how he served colleges and communities as dean and professor.

    Retired, Dave tried leisure, taking up golf, and offering the occasional workshop, but he could not stop being a teacher. 

    Now Practice is Dave’s practice and it’s all about You.

    Roberto Quinn, the mastermind behind digital success in the entertainment world and founder of Quinn Social Media Management.

    With a knack for crafting creative strategies, he's the go-to expert for celebrities, businesses, and major events like The Oscars. His impressive track record includes working with icons like Jane Seymour, Dancing With The Stars, and Lip Sync Battle.

    He's not just in the business of glamour – he's also delved into the gaming world with Geoff Keighley's Game Awards and Summer Game Fest. This episode includes insights of his journey from Congresswoman Sheila Jackson-Lee's digital director to the head of social media for an entertainment behemoth – you won't want to miss it!
